Grandma's Cheese Pudding
Grandma's Cheese Pudding Recipe is a traditional British dish that is easy to make and will quickly become one of your family's favorites.
Ingredients
- 2 pints milk
- 4 oz fresh breadcrumbs
- 1 lb cheddar cheese grated
- 8 eggs
- 1 tsp french mustard
- salt and freshly ground pepper
Instructions
- Bring the milk to the boil in a saucepan. Put the breadcrumbs into a bowl and pour the milk over. Stir in the cheese.
- In a bowl, lightly beat the eggs with the mustard and with the milk and breadcrumbs. Season.
- Butter a large, shallow 2.8 litre (5 pint) ovenproof dish well and pour in the cheese pudding mixture. Bake in the oven at 180°C (350°F) mark 4 for about 45 minutes, until lightly set and golden.
- Serve with a mixed salad
